The two words Jordan Henderson yelled after injury sum up Reds’ season

The two words that Jordan Henderson yelled after getting injured against Everton perfectly sum up Liverpool’s disastrous season to date.

Back in September, the Reds looked primed to win back-to-back Premier League titles, but injuries have ravaged the squad, meaning performances and results have suffered.

Last weekend, Henderson injured his groin in the 2-0 defeat at home to Everton, going down after a surging run from centre-back.

According to The Athletic, the Liverpool captain screamed “you’re joking” after he went down, with the 30-year-old now set for a long period on the sidelines.

Henderson’s comments really are a summary of how anyone associated with the Reds must feel this season.

Without bias taking over too much, it feels as though everything is going against the champions, whether it be injuries, bizarre VAR calls and things simply not falling for them in front of goal.

It is becoming a campaign that Liverpool simply have to suck up and get on with, almost accepting that it is unlikely to end in positive fashion.

There is an increasing feeling that August cannot come soon enough, when key men are available again and fans are back inside Anfield.
